Systematic name | YLR163C | |
Gene name | MAS1 | |
Aliases | MIF1 | |
Feature type | ORF, Verified | |
Coordinates | Chr XII:493256..491868 | |
Don't edit this box! It's automatically regenerated, and edits will be lost when the update script runs. |
Description of YLR163C: Smaller subunit of the mitochondrial processing protease (MPP), essential processing enzyme that cleaves the N-terminal targeting sequences from mitochondrially imported proteins[1][2]
